Sales
2073 Gardner Cir W Aurora, IL 60503
Closed Today
Local Management is an internet advertising agency and marketing company with corporate headquarters in Delray Beach, Florida. We specialize in local search Digital Marketing solutions helping local businesses improve visibility and build positive brand awareness to generate traffic and sales. We serve over 2,000 clients and also have offices in Miami and Fort Lauderdale, Florida, Chicago, Illinois and Detroit, Michigan. Local Management has been recognized as one of the top 25 fastest growing companies in South Florida, with 500+ active business clients across multiple verticals and over 5000 websites built and managed to date. Local Management has an impressive 98% customer retention rate and $25 million in managed ad words and Facebook advertising sales.
Invigorate Solutions has no reviews yet. Be the first to leave a review!
Copyright 2026 EZlocal.com, Inc. All Rights Reserved.